With the AC cord plugged in, everything is normal.

But with only the battery and (even fresh) CR2032 battery, my Thinkpad
R50e gives CMOS checksum errors which means I have to enter the date
again at each boot after poweroff. This also adds an additional disk
spin-down/up.

I guess I will just have to live with it.
